diff --git a/xtrn/DDMsgReader/DDMsgReader.js b/xtrn/DDMsgReader/DDMsgReader.js index 58e05e7d601f59b0c24fb79a0673b76a1db3fe18..c1ae2bc670e053c8365baf33893a159d269b80f1 100644 --- a/xtrn/DDMsgReader/DDMsgReader.js +++ b/xtrn/DDMsgReader/DDMsgReader.js @@ -4414,7 +4414,7 @@ function DigDistMsgReader_CreateLightbarMsgListMenu() // When setting the item text, call PrintMessageInfo with true as // the last parameter to return the string instead menuItemObj.text = strip_ctrl(this.msgReader.PrintMessageInfo(msgHdr, false, itemIdx+1, true)); - menuItemObj.textIsUTF8 = msgHdr.hasOwnProperty("is_utf8") && msgHdr.is_utf8; + menuItemObj.textIsUTF8 = (msgHdr.hasOwnProperty("is_utf8") && msgHdr.is_utf8) || str_is_utf8(msgHdr.subject); menuItemObj.retval = msgHdr.number; var msgIsToUser = userHandleAliasNameMatch(msgHdr.to); var msgIsFromUser = userHandleAliasNameMatch(msgHdr.from);